
Mr. Al Faraj is a Managing Director and Head of SME Direct Lending - ZCG Arabia,and is responsible for the development, execution, and management of the firm’s direct lending strategy across in the MENA region.
Prior to joining ZCG, Mr. Al Faraj led the SMEUnit at Banque Saudi Fransi (“BSF”). Here Mr. Al Faraj launched and managed theSME center, where he built the department and was successful in increasing overall portfolio growth.
During his tenure,Mr. Al Faraj covered working capital facilities, capex term loans, tradefinance, and structured lending solutions. Many of these deals were structured under the government initiatives designed to support SME growth with the Kingdom. He retains close working relationships with several government entities, which has enabled a smoother execution and alignment with national support programs and SMEs.
More broadly with 15 years in banking and specifically a deep understanding within the SME space, Mr. Al Faraj has worked with a broad range of clients including trading companies, contractors, logistics firms, manufacturers, consultancies, event management companies, IT service providers, security firms, and landscaping businesses, among others. His client base spans both family-owned enterprises and more structured corporates.
Prior to BSF, Mr. Al Faraj was a Relationship Manager within Corporate Banking at Saudi Awwal Bank where he provided comprehensive financial advisory services for a multitude of clients across several sectors.
Mr. Al Faraj began his career in CorporateBanking with BNP Paribas Bank and El Seif Development.
Mr. Al Faraj holds a Bachelor of Arts in FinancialServices from Bradford University (United Kingdom) and an Associate Diploma inBanking & Finance from Bahrain University.
